What Are Antioxidants?


Antioxidants are like the body's defense superheroes, working tirelessly to neutralize harmful free radicals, thereby preventing cell damage and inflammation. Common antioxidants, such as vitamins C and E, selenium, and beta-carotene, play a crucial role in supporting overall health. Top Criteria for Antioxidant-Rich Foods


Not all foods are created equal in terms of antioxidants. Look for nutrient-dense options and consider the Oxygen Radical Absorbance Capacity (ORAC) values. These values measure a food's ability to neutralize free radicals.


Blueberries: Nature's Antioxidant Powerhouse


Tiny but mighty, blueberries are packed with antioxidants. The deep blue hue signifies the presence of anthocyanins, powerful antioxidants linked to various health benefits. Add a handful of blueberries to your morning yogurt or snack for a refreshing antioxidant boost.


Dark Chocolate: A Delicious Antioxidant Source


Good news for chocolate lovers! With its high cocoa content, dark chocolate is a delectable source of antioxidants. Indulge in a square or two of dark chocolate, savoring the taste and the health benefits it brings.


Spinach: The Leafy Green Antioxidant Boost


Popeye was onto something with his spinach obsession. This leafy green is a nutritional powerhouse, rich in vitamins A and C and antioxidants. Incorporate spinach into salads, omelets, or smoothies for an easy antioxidant boost.


Nuts and Seeds: Portable Antioxidant Snacks


Snacking can be healthy when you choose the right options. Nuts and seeds are not only convenient but also brimming with antioxidants. Almonds, walnuts, chia seeds, and flaxseeds are excellent quick and nutritious snack choices.


Green Tea: An Antioxidant-Infused Beverage


Swap your regular cup of coffee for green tea. Packed with catechins, green tea offers a host of health benefits, including potent antioxidant properties. Make it a habit to enjoy a cup of green tea daily for a soothing and antioxidative experience.


Turmeric: The Golden Spice of Antioxidants


Turmeric, with its vibrant golden color, contains curcumin, a potent antioxidant and anti-inflammatory compound. Incorporate turmeric into curries, soups, or golden milk for a flavorful and health-boosting addition to your meals.


Red Wine: Moderation for Antioxidant Benefits


Raise a glass to antioxidants! Red wine, in moderation, contains resveratrol, a compound linked to heart health. Enjoy a glass with dinner, but remember, moderation is key to reaping the benefits without overindulging.


Berries Galore: Variety for Maximum Antioxidant Intake


Don't limit yourself to just one type of berry. Mix it up with strawberries, raspberries, and blackberries. Each berry brings unique antioxidants, ensuring you get diverse health-promoting compounds.


Easy Recipes Incorporating Antioxidant-Rich Foods


Berry Blast Smoothie


Blend together a cup of mixed berries, a banana, Greek yogurt, and a splash of almond milk for a refreshing and antioxidant-packed smoothie.


Superfood Salad


For a nutrient-rich salad, combine spinach, kale, nuts, seeds, and your favorite berries. Top it off with a balsamic vinaigrette for extra flavor.


Trail Mix Delight


Create a trail mix with nuts, seeds, and dark chocolate chunks for a satisfying and antioxidant-rich snack on the go.
